Types of Contaminants Commonly Found in Well Water
Well water often contains various contaminants that can affect its safety. Understanding these contaminants is crucial for selecting an appropriate filter. Commonly found issues include bacteria, nitrates, and heavy metals. Bacteria can cause health problems, especially in vulnerable individuals. Regular testing is essential to identify these organisms.
Nitrates usually originate from fertilizers or septic systems. They can be harmful, particularly to infants. Heavy metals like lead and arsenic may enter well water through plumbing or natural deposits. These substances are more concerning as they don't always produce noticeable signs.

Evaluating Filtration Systems: Point-of-Use vs. Point-of-Entry
Choosing the right filtration system is crucial for well water users. When evaluating options, you’ll often encounter two main types: point-of-use (POU) and point-of-entry (POE) systems. POU systems filter water at specific tap points. They may be ideal for drinking and cooking applications. However, they usually require more maintenance and can be limited in what contaminants they remove.
On the other hand, POE systems treat all water entering the home. They often address a broader range of contaminants. According to the National Ground Water Association, about 13 million households use well water. Many of these homes face issues with sediment, nitrates, and heavy metals, which can be effectively managed with a POE system. Installing a POE filter can simplify maintenance. You could save time, but they often have higher upfront costs. In some cases, your home’s plumbing might pose challenges for installation.
While both systems have their pros and cons, consider your specific needs. A detailed water quality report can guide your decision. Testing your water can reveal contaminants. This step is vital, as choosing the wrong system may leave certain issues unaddressed. Balancing your budget, maintenance capabilities, and family needs is essential. Maintenance Tips for Extending the Life of Your Well Water Filter
Maintaining a well water filter is essential for clean water. Regular upkeep can extend its lifespan and improve water quality. Start by checking the filter monthly. Look for any visible signs of wear or tear. Clean the filter according to the manufacturer’s instructions; usually, this involves rinsing it with clean water.
Changing the filter regularly is crucial. Don’t wait until it’s clogged. A visual inspection helps, but don't rely solely on that. Some filters need replacements every six months. Others might last longer. Try to keep a calendar reminder for yourself.
Water quality can change due to various factors. Iron levels may spike after heavy rainfall. Monitor the water closely after any weather changes. Consider testing your water every year.
